What is an Electric Over Hydraulic Power Unit?


An electric over hydraulic power unit consists of an electric motor that drives a hydraulic pump. This assembly converts electrical energy into hydraulic energy, allowing for the operation of hydraulic cylinders and other devices. The electric motor provides a consistent and controllable power source, while the hydraulic system offers the capability to exert significant force and torque. This synergy between electric and hydraulic components creates a versatile power unit suited for a multitude of applications, including material handling, press work, and industrial automation.


Advantages of Electric Over Hydraulic Power Units


1. Efficiency Electric over hydraulic systems are known for their high efficiency. Unlike traditional hydraulic systems that rely solely on mechanical pumps, the electric motor can provide precise control over pump speed and flow rates. This results in reduced energy consumption and lower operational costs.


2. Compact Design These power units are often more compact than their purely hydraulic counterparts. The integration of electric motors allows for smaller footprint designs, making them ideal for applications where space is limited. This compactness does not compromise performance; in fact, many electric over hydraulic units deliver superior power-to-size ratios.

3. Reduced Maintenance Electric over hydraulic systems typically require less maintenance compared to conventional hydraulic systems. The absence of many mechanical linkages and components reduces the likelihood of wear and tear, resulting in lower maintenance costs and downtime.


4. Environmental Considerations As industries move towards more sustainable practices, electric over hydraulic power units offer a cleaner alternative. These systems produce fewer emissions than traditional hydraulic systems, particularly when paired with renewable energy sources. Moreover, the reduction in hydraulic fluid leakage contributes to environmental protection.


5. Versatility These power units can be adapted for a wide range of applications, from automotive repair shops to manufacturing plants. They are capable of powering various hydraulic tools and machinery, making them a flexible choice for businesses looking to optimize their operations.


Applications in Various Industries


Electric over hydraulic power units find applications across diverse industries, including construction, automotive, aerospace, and manufacturing. In construction, they are used to operate lifts, excavators, and cranes. The automotive industry utilizes them for repair tasks, such as lifting vehicles or compressing parts. In manufacturing, these units are integral to automation processes, enhancing efficiency and productivity.
